Antique Maps of Gettysburg

| April 7, 2013

There are many maps available of Gettysburg and the Battle of Gettysburg.  The seven shown below were were produced before and after the battle up to and including its 50th anniversary in 1913.  The maps are available at the Library of Congress, and from sites such as Ancestry.com.
